Concrete sawing is a specialized process that becomes necessary when construction or renovation projects require precise cutting through existing concrete structures. Homeowners and property managers often search for this service when planning to modify or remove parts of a building’s foundation, driveway, sidewalk, or interior slabs. This technique allows for controlled cuts that help in creating openings for doors, windows, or utilities, as well as for demolishing sections of concrete without damaging surrounding materials. Recognizing when concrete sawing is needed is essential for ensuring that modifications are made cleanly and efficiently, especially in projects that involve structural adjustments or upgrades.

In many cases, concrete sawing is associated with major renovation plans such as basement finishing, installing new plumbing or electrical lines, or expanding existing spaces. It also plays a critical role in new construction projects where precise cuts are necessary for setting up foundation footings or creating joints that accommodate future movement. Property owners might also seek this service when removing or replacing old concrete surfaces that have become cracked or uneven, or when preparing a site for a new driveway or patio. The ability to make clean, accurate cuts helps prevent unnecessary damage and ensures the integrity of the remaining structure.

The types of properties that often require concrete sawing services include residential homes, commercial buildings, parking lots, and public infrastructure. In residential settings, homeowners may need sawing for basement remodels, driveway expansions, or sidewalk repairs. Commercial property owners and managers might require sawing for large-scale projects like installing new entrances, utility access points, or removing outdated concrete slabs. Public works projects, such as road repairs or sidewalk upgrades, also frequently involve concrete sawing to facilitate repairs and improvements. When is concrete sawing necessary during construction projects? Concrete sawing is needed when precise cuts are required for installing utilities, creating expansion joints, or making openings for doors and windows in new construction or renovation projects.

How do renovation projects benefit from concrete sawing services? Renovations often involve removing or modifying existing concrete structures, such as cutting through slabs or walls, which requires specialized sawing to ensure accuracy and safety.

What types of concrete sawing are used for construction and renovation tasks? Different methods like wall sawing, slab sawing, and core drilling are employed depending on the specific needs of the project, allowing for clean and controlled cuts.

When should concrete sawing be considered for infrastructure upgrades? Infrastructure upgrades, such as road repairs or utility installations, often require sawing to create access points or replace sections of concrete safely and efficiently.
